Chris Petracco D.C.

Dr. Chris was born and raised in Toronto, Canada. He received his chiropractic degree with Cum Laude honors from University of Bridgeport College of Chiropractic in 2009. His undergraduate focus was in Sports Medicine at Norwich University in Vermont. He started his chiropractic career in Maryland and in 2010 moved to Massachusetts to join a group chiropractic office in Central Massachusetts.

Dr. Chris is excited to bring Massachusetts Chiropractic and Performance Center to Central Mass and for the opportunity to help members of the community reach beyond their personal health goals!

Dr. Chris has completed extensive training in movement analysis and soft tissue healing. He is a certified Functional Movement Technique specialist who incorporates movement therapy to optimize human ability and athletic performance enhancement. He utilizes this knowledge with instrument assisted soft tissue techniques and kinesiology taping to optimize your potential. He has much experience working with athletes in helping them recover from injury and returning them to competition better and stronger.

Dr. Chris’ passion from the age of two was always hockey. Some of his greatest achievements include scoring the winning goal in the 2000 Ontario Junior ‘A’ Hockey Championship and winning the 2003 NCAA National Hockey Championship at Norwich University. Dr. Chris’ interest in Chiropractic started after a neck injury and concussion during his collegiate hockey days. Chiropractic care helped him recovery quickly from this injury.

Until this life changing event, Dr. Chris was determined to play professional hockey in Europe. He began to research chiropractic and spent the year after undergraduate studies doing volunteer work with a chiropractor in Toronto. Dr. Chris loved that chiropractic allowed the body to heal itself and function more efficiently without the help of medicine.

As a chiropractor, Dr. Chris feels blessed everyday to be able to help others function better and increase their potential. Dr. Chris enjoys caring for the whole family and looks forward to being your trusted health care professional for years to come!

Dr. Chris and his wife Brittan live in Grafton, Massachusetts. They have two beautiful children, Giuliana and Luca.

Dr. Laurissa Simms is a graduate of New York Chiropractic College and University of Massachusetts at Amherst. She further perfected her chiropractic skills by volunteering at numerous elite athletic events throughout the northeast, from Lake Placid to Boston. This was the start of her quest to help all those who want to be active, from elite athletes to weekend warriors.
